8-K: SuRo Capital Corp. Announces Preliminary Q1 2024 Results and Portfolio Update
Preliminary Results and Portfolio Update
SuRo Capital Corp. estimates its net asset value per share to be between $6.90 and $7.40 as of March 31, 2024, and provides an update on its investment portfolio.
Summary
- SuRo Capital Corp. has released preliminary estimates for its first quarter ended March 31, 2024.
- The company's net asset value (NAV) per share is estimated to be between $6.90 and $7.40 as of March 31, 2024.
- This compares to a NAV of $7.99 per share at December 31, 2023, and $7.59 per share at March 31, 2023.
- As of March 31, 2024, there were 25,353,284 shares of the company's common stock outstanding.
- The company's investment portfolio includes 38 companies, with 35 privately held and 3 publicly held.
- During the quarter, SuRo Capital invested $10.0 million in Supplying Demand, Inc. (Liquid Death).
- The company exited its position in Nextdoor Holdings, Inc. for $0.2 million, resulting in a $0.4 million loss.
- They also received $0.1 million from the sale of PSQ Holdings, Inc. warrants, realizing a $0.1 million gain.
- SuRo Capital's liquid assets were approximately $84.6 million as of March 31, 2024.
- The company repurchased 2.0 million shares at $4.70 per share through a Modified Dutch Auction Tender Offer.
- The company has $20.7 million remaining under its share repurchase program, which is authorized through October 31, 2024.

Comparison to Industry Standards
- The decrease in net asset value per share is a concern, as many BDCs and investment funds aim to maintain or increase NAV over time. For example, Ares Capital Corporation (ARCC) and Main Street Capital (MAIN), both well-regarded BDCs, have generally shown more stable NAV trends.
- The share repurchase program is a common strategy among BDCs to address trading discounts to NAV, similar to what companies like Prospect Capital (PSEC) have done. However, the effectiveness of these programs depends on the size of the discount and the company's ability to generate returns.
- The investment in Liquid Death is a move into a consumer packaged goods company, which is a departure from traditional tech-focused venture capital. This is similar to what some private equity firms are doing, diversifying into different sectors to find growth opportunities.
- The loss on the Nextdoor investment highlights the risks associated with investing in public and private companies, similar to what other venture capital firms have experienced with their portfolio companies.
